I'm not really sure what they mean by this - I found the word occlusions - it's in a spinning mill:
Mitarbeiter bestücken die Packstraße mit Garnspulen und kontrollieren unter ultraviolettem Licht die Qualität jeder Spule (Foto). Das Licht würde Fehlstellen oder Einschlüsse sofort sichtbar machen.
